A Synthesize Decision Making Method of Product Design Considering Stochastic

Proposed a decision-making method that weighed performance and reliability maintainability and supportability (RMS) of programs in the course of products R&D and established a decision-making model. The model considered statistics of RMS attributes which described by interval number, achieved decision-making by comparatively degree of grey relational which calculated between the prepared projects and the ideality projects, solved the uncertain of programs’ decision-making caused by RMS during the course of synthesis design. Finally, this method is used to verify the design programs on a certain model of supporting equipment onboard systems.
